Senior Java Software Engineer @ Surge Technology Solutions Inc | Jobright.ai
JOBSarrow
RecommendedLiked
0
Applied
0
Senior Java Software Engineer jobs in Chicago, ILH1B Visa Sponsored Senior Java Software Engineer jobs in Chicago, IL
200+ applicants
company-logo

Surge Technology Solutions Inc · 2 days ago

Senior Java Software Engineer

Wonder how qualified you are to the job?

ftfMaximize your interview chances
Artificial Intelligence (AI)Business Development
check
H1B Sponsorship
Hiring Manager
Ramya Senthil
linkedin

Insider Connection @Surge Technology Solutions Inc

Discover valuable connections within the company who might provide insights and potential referrals, giving your job application an inside edge.

Responsibilities

Competent to perform all programming, project management, and development assignments without close supervision
Works directly on complex application/technical problem identification and resolution, including responding to off-shift and weekend support calls
Works independently on complex systems or infrastructure components that may be used by one or more applications or systems
Drives application development focused around delivering business value
Mentors and assists software engineers, providing technical assistance and direction as needed
Maintains high standards of software quality within the team by establishing good practices and habits
Proactively reaches out for help when stuck on an issue after doing reasonable independent research
Maintains a sense of urgency when working on tasks and actively follow-up on any dependencies or blockers

Qualification

Find out how your skills align with this job's requirements. If anything seems off, you can easily click on the tags to select or unselect skills to reflect your actual expertise.

JavaSoftware developmentRelational databasesNoSQL databasesArchitectural patternsCI/CD toolsPublic cloudsAgile frameworkMessage streaming solutionsRestful APIsAPI toolsTDDBDDTesting toolsDatastoresAWS technologiesDebuggingLinuxUnixComputer Science fundamentalsProblem-solvingTeamworkLeadershipTime managementMasters degree

Required

Bachelor’s degree in Computer science or Electrical engineering or related field is required w/ 8+ years’ experience needed
8+ years or more of experience in designing and developing software applications in Java
Proven experience in designing, developing, deploying, and maintaining software at scale
Experience developing software applications using relational and NoSQL databases
Experience with application architectural patterns such as MVC, Microservices, Event-driven, etc.
Experience deploying software using CI/CD tools such as Jenkins, Azure DevOps, GoCD, etc.
Experience deploying and maintaining software using public clouds such as AWS or Azure
Experience working within an Agile framework (ideally Scrum)
Strong understanding and/or experience in message streaming solutions such as AWS Kinesis, AWS SQS, AWS SNS, Apache Kafka, RabbitMQ, Apache ActiveMQ
Experience designing well-defined Restful APIs
Hands-on experience with API tools such as Swagger, Postman, and Assertible
Experience with Test Driven Development and Behavior Driven Development
Hands-on experience with testing tools such as Cucumber and Selenium and their integration into CI/CD pipelines
Experience with datastores such as AWS Aurora, AWS RDS, AWS DynamoDB, MongoDB, Elasticsearch, Cassandra, Redis, MySQL, Oracle
Experience with other AWS technologies such as API Gateway, ALB, NLB, Fargate, Lambda, S3, CloudWatch, etc
Experience debugging and maintaining software in Linux or Unix platforms
Solid knowledge of Computer Science fundamentals, such as data structures and algorithms
Ability to work under pressure and within time constraints
Passion for technology and eagerness to contribute to a team-oriented environment
Demonstrated leadership on small to medium-scale projects impacting strategic priorities

Preferred

Masters degree with 6+ years’ experience

Company

Surge Technology Solutions Inc

twittertwittertwitter
company-logo
Surge Technology Solutions is a one stop BPM solution provider offering digitally driven Business Process Management solutions for businesses across various industries.

H1B Sponsorship

Surge Technology Solutions Inc has a track record of offering H1B sponsorships. Please note that this does not guarantee sponsorship for this specific role. Below presents additional info for your re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Trends of Total Sponsorships
2023 (21)
2022 (17)
2021 (12)
2020 (7)

Funding

Current Stage
Growth Stage

Leadership Team

leader-logo
Prem Kumar Munna Swamy
Founder and CEO
linkedin
Company data provided by crunchbase
logo

Orion

Your AI Copilot